Transaction 457816ce2d0c57610132bdc0d652ee0e0658fa8a9493b4300de9db3d8369a891

4 Input
1 Outputs
  • 457816ce2d0c57610132bdc0d652ee0e0658fa8a9493b4300de9db3d8369a891:0
  • value  5089325
    address  37DSruVjRagsPctyzd2gV1zy4T1i7Jxr4M